The Power of <i>WNT5A</i> and <i>FZD3</i> Gene Expression and Methylation Status in the Diagnosis–Treatment–Cause Triangle in Tension-Type Headache
DNA methylation is the epigenetic pathway controlling cellular gene expression. Methylation is a natural and cellular epigenetic mechanism for gene silencing.
